Job Description

**Position Overview** **This position assembles and inspects medical devices using work instructions and Standard Operating Procedures (SOP’s).  Assemblers will regularly work with microscopes, hand tools, and/or small components requiring a high degree of dexterity and accuracy.**  **Essential Functions** (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.) * Create a layout for casers to follow. * Wire and solder components. * Prepare the hearing device for wiring and ensuring that all components will be placed correctly. * Trim, sand, and buff hearing devices. * Ensure the quality of the hearing devices through electro-acoustic testing. * Program/reprogram devices as needed. * Assemble mechanical and electrical parts using small hand tools. * Use a high-speed burr and an ultrasonic cutter. * Visually inspect hearing aids for signs of damage and functionality. * Conduct listening checks. * Educate operators on how to properly understand and execute WI’s and deviations to meet product quality, productivity, and compliance goals. * Suggest edits to WI’s as appropriate to keep documents correct, accurate, and create best practices. * Support engineering, R&D initiatives, and new product introduction (NPI). * Support their respective area with process audits, structured follow-up, and continuous training to ensure operator understanding/compliance. **Competencies** (Knowledge and Skills needed for this position) * Follow all written and verbal instructions * Read, Write, and Speak English * Great hand-eye coordination and manual dexterity. * Attention to detail and ability to work with a sense of urgency. **Desired Qualifications** **Required Education:** * High School Diploma/GED **Preferred Education:** * Technical/bachelor’s degree
